Background technology
The TV signal digitlization helps utilizing digital process instruments such as computer to be handled and program making, but because the vision signal after the digitlization is that digital video signal is still interleaved signal, the situation of parity field erroneous judgement can appear when utilizing computer to handle.This is because existing Digital Video Processing product or software are judged odd field or even field according to sequence number 0 or 1, the different Digital Video Processing products or the order of software set are inconsistent, the setting 0 that promptly has is odd field, the setting that has 1 is odd field, sets 1 phenomenon that will occur the parity field dislocation during for the vision signal of odd field when setting 0 for the device processes of odd field.
Existing parity field recognition methods is still by the field sync signal of digital video vertical blanking period is handled differentiates (referring to patent CN88106878.0), does not have directly to differentiate parity field according to the data (being video content) of digital effective video.Generally only handle digital effective video in the Digital Video Processing field, so existent method is not suitable for the parity field identification in the Digital Video Processing field.Here it is causes now because the parity field erroneous judgement influences the main cause of picture quality.
The parity field erroneous judgement can influence picture quality, as Fig. 1 and Fig. 2.Experienced program making or Video processing personnel understand naked eyes and find out these problems, by revising some the correction of carrying out parity field are set.Unfamiliar program making or Video processing personnel may not see these problems, thereby influence video quality.That is to say that existing identification to the digital video signal parity field is to rely on the naked eyes that the experience technical staff is arranged, correction means is artificial.
Summary of the invention
Main purpose of the present invention provides a kind of data according to digital effective video (video content) to be differentiated parity field and the video sequence of parity field field preface mistake is carried out method from dynamic(al) correction, is convenient to digital process instruments such as computer and handles and program making.
Innovative point of the present invention is: consider the common feature of different video content parity field field preface mistake, utilize digital effective video content to differentiate parity field, and the video sequence of field preface mistake is proofreaied and correct.
Technical scheme of the present invention such as Fig. 3, Fig. 4 and shown in Figure 5.This preface identification of parity field field and bearing calibration based on video content are to obtain original video stream as input by video camera, enter computer by becoming video data stream behind the video frequency collection card, are handled and computing by computer.Its method step is: computer system is accepted the raw digital video stream that capture card is handled well, through behind the video processing program, and the video data stream after output is proofreaied and correct through odd even.Scheme comprises following technology contents:
1, parity field field preface counter-rotating: first that is input in the computer by capture card according to the definition acquiescence of parity field is the odd field of input video sequence, second is the even field of input video sequence, the 3rd is odd field, the 4th is even field, and the like ... .. reverses strange, the even field sequence of the input video sequence of acquiescence, be about to odd field and change even field into, even field changes odd field into.
2, edge extracting: adopt the edge extracting technology, extract edge of image, obtain the edge of image energy after adding up.
3, parity field is discerned and is proofreaied and correct: the edge energy of the video sequence after comparing input video sequence and reversing, and judge that little person then is the video of a correct preface, and this video is exported.

The theoretical foundation of this programme is: find by a large amount of experiments and theory analysis, the image of parity field field preface mistake can produce more serious sawtooth ripple, that is: compare with the correct image of parity field field preface, the image detail information (marginal information) of parity field field preface mistake can be greatly improved.So input video sequence is strange, an idol preface is reversed once, the edge energy (edge energy refers to the summation of the brightness value of image border) of the video sequence after more original input video sequence and the counter-rotating, judge that little person then is the correct video of a preface, and with the output of this video, get final product the correct vision signal of the preface of showing up.Because therefore the unqualified picture material of this scheme is applicable to preface identification of parity field field and correction to any video content.

Detect operator for the sobel horizontal edge, the value of A~I be followed successively by 1,2,1,0,0,0 ,-1 ,-2 ,-1}.
According to above method, successively each pixel among the two field picture P is calculated, try to achieve the luminance edges image P ' of this two field picture.
At this, can also apply mechanically different operator masterplates, for example:
Sobel diagonal angle edge detection operator (45 degree direction), the value of A~I be followed successively by 2 ,-1,0 ,-1,0,1,0,1,2};
Sobel diagonal angle edge detection operator (negative 45 degree directions), the value of A~I be followed successively by 0,1,2 ,-1,0,1 ,-2 ,-1,0};
The Prewitt horizontal edge detects operator, the value of A~I be followed successively by 1,1,1,0,0,0 ,-1 ,-1 ,-1};
Prewitt diagonal angle edge detection operator (45 degree direction), the value of A~I be followed successively by 1 ,-1,0 ,-1,0,1,0,1,1};
Prewitt diagonal angle edge detection operator (negative 45 degree directions), the value of A~I be followed successively by 0,1,1 ,-1,0,1 ,-1 ,-1,0}.
